How to Choose the Best 16.5 Degree Fairway Wood
Choosing the best 16.5 degree fairway wood can be difficult, especially if you don’t know what to look for. The best fairway wood is one that is lightweight, has a large sweet spot and has a good design that helps it launch the ball off the tee with maximum distance and accuracy. It should also be comfortable to use, allowing you to swing it confidently with good consistency. With this in mind, here are some tips to help you choose the best 16.5 degree fairway wood for your game:
1. Look for a lightweight club head – A lightweight club head will make it easier to generate more clubhead speed when swinging, giving you more distance off the tee. Look for a clubhead made of titanium or graphite as these materials are lighter than steel and allow for more speed and forgiveness.
2. Consider the loft of the club – The loft of a fairway wood affects how high or low you can hit your shots, so make sure to choose one with an appropriate loft for your skill level and swing type. Generally, a 15-18 degree fairway wood is suitable for mid-high handicappers while lower handicap players may benefit from using a 13-14 degree club.
3. Check out its design and size – A well-designed fairway wood should have an aerodynamic shape that reduces drag during your swing and helps launch the ball at a higher speed and trajectory. For added forgiveness, look for clubs with increased width around the sole or toe area as this helps keep shots from veering off in unwanted directions.
4. Try out different shafts – Shafts come in different materials such as steel or graphite and they also vary in flexibility (from stiff to senior). Test out different shafts until you find one that feels comfortable when swinging and allows you to hit consistent shots with good accuracy.
By taking into consideration all these factors when choosing your 16.5 degree fairway wood, you should be able to find one that suits your game perfectly and helps improve your performance on the golf course!

Different Types of 16.5 Degree Fairway Woods
Fairway woods are a versatile option for golfers and are becoming increasingly popular due to their ability to produce long and accurate shots. A 16.5 degree fairway wood is a great club for golfers who need more distance off the tee, or from the fairway. There are several different types of 16.5 degree fairway woods available, ranging from hybrid-style clubs to traditional woods with deep faces.
Hybrid-style fairway woods have an oversized clubhead design that is designed to provide more forgiveness on off-center hits. These clubs also feature a shallow face, which helps with more consistent contact during play. They are designed to be easier to hit from the rough, and have higher launch angles than traditional fairway woods for better distance control and accuracy.
Traditional fairway woods have a deeper face than the hybrid-style clubs, and they typically have a slightly lower loft angle than hybrids as well. These clubs typically offer more workability and control, but less forgiveness on off-center shots compared to hybrids.
Adjustable fairway woods offer golfers the ability to customize their club by changing the loft angle or face angle of the clubhead. This allows golfers to fine-tune their setup for improved performance on the course. Adjustable fairway woods can be great options for golfers who want maximum control over their shots.

Care and Maintenance for a 16.5 Degree Fairway Wood
It is important to take good care of your 16.5 degree fairway wood if you want to get the most out of it. Proper maintenance and cleaning will help ensure that it remains in good condition and performs as expected. Here are some tips to help you get the most out of your golf club:
Clean regularly – Dirt, grime, and moisture can build up on the head of your fairway wood. It is important to clean it regularly with a soft cloth and warm, soapy water. Make sure to remove any dirt or debris from the grooves in the club head, as this can affect its performance.
Check for damage – Over time, your fairway wood may start to show signs of wear and tear. Check for any dents or chips in the club head that could affect its performance. If there are any signs of damage, have it checked out by a professional.
Re-grip – Replacing the grip on your fairway wood can help improve its performance as well as make it more comfortable to use. Make sure you choose a grip that is designed specifically for this type of club.
Store properly – When not in use, make sure to store your fairway wood in a dry place. Do not leave it exposed to extreme temperatures or humidity which could cause damage to the club head or shaft.
These are just some basic tips for caring for your 16.5 degree fairway wood. By following these steps, you can ensure that your golf clubs remain in top condition and perform at their best when you need them most!
